Introduction to Forensic Accounting: The Story Behind The Numbers
Forensic Accounting combines accounting and auditing skills with investigative procedures, typically requested in litigation and financial fraud investigations. With the continued increase in white-collar crime and business-related disputes, the need for a forensic accountant’s assistance in these matters has also increased accordingly. This presentation will address the role, procedures, and expertise a forensic accountant typically brings to a legal team and client in a litigation support role or financial fraud investigation.
